Continuity of Care is much more than simply plugging the patient into discharge aftercare.  Its PHP’s stepping into an interdisciplinary alliance at intake and relating to the various healthcare professionals involved with our patient’s care.  

Each healthcare domain (i.e., primary care, specialty care, and mental health) has its own unique culture and working style.  While all are committed, focused, and aim for stellar quality service, historically, the mental health field is known for its lack of permeability.  The traditional nature of therapeutic services is reclusive.  Public and private attitudes toward needing mental health services have contributed to this, but these too are changing.  We are beginning to see a willingness for disclosure and discourse that will allow for easier integration of services. 

Partial Hospital Programs again are leading in this area.  As a bridge between hospital and community, PHPs emerge as a point of total integration.  Here’s how:

  • PHP views behavioral health as inseparable from medical health. (Reference Dr. Robert Sapolsky’s work on stress and disease and PHP’s focus on disease management.)
  • PHP invites the patient to integrate care by allowing for communication between established parallel services if they exist (i.e., referring therapist to PHP therapist, and primary care and specialty care physicians with PHP psychiatrist).
  • PHP invites the patient to integrate services rendered with new parallel services (i.e. new aftercare providers).
  • PHP invites the patient to integrate and extend care by allowing for communication between treatment team and patient’s interpersonal system (i.e., the STEPPS Program  )

Computer network science has been ahead in this game by allowing for the digital sharing of data across interdisciplinary groups.  Healthcare’s complexities and lack of integration have limited our ability to capitalize on a digital platform.  In the future, PHPs will partner with groups like GE’s Healthcare Imagination Group and Dell’s Healthcare IT to revolutionize patient care, mental health culture and working style.

The PHP of tomorrow will be a unique blend of cross-disciplinary, cross-cultural treatment where efficiency and effectiveness will reach new levels.  I like the sound of that!
